I have a 90 civic si, it had a dented hood and it took a few tries to get the hood to pop before replacing it with a used hood. After I installed the replacement. The hood would not close at all. It stayed in the "popped" mode. I had my brother pull the hood release and keep it pulled while i closed the hood. Hood closed flush but now when he pulls the release the damn hood does pop.

If anyone knows what I should do next to get this damn hood back up, please let me know.

you can try to adjust the striker latch, hood latch and the actually hood pin with the spring. it'll take a bit of adjusting but you can make it better. sometime you just need to adjust one and sometimes its a combination of all of them

My civic used to do this. The way I fixed it was to adjust the portion of the latch that is attached to the hood. If you look at it it has a slot for a flat head screw driver and is adjustable via a threaded portion on one end. Loosen the nut (12 mm maybe) give it a few turns out and it should fix your problem.

If that doesnt work it is possible you do not have the 2 parts of the latch aligned correctly. My hood latch had a bit of play in the bolt holes. I would guess and test and see if that will solve it.
